Starting a Private Power Pole Replacement on the Northern Beaches typically starts with a thorough evaluation of the existing pole to spot any permanent damage. The area's unique climate makes timber poles susceptible to concealed risks like underground rot and termite damage, which might not appear at first glimpse. On the other hand, galvanised steel poles, understood for their modern appearance, can rust at the base where water tends to gather. Indication that a replacement is needed consist of a pole that is tilting, has deep fractures, or shows evidence of decomposing wood at the base. When utility business such as Ausgrid find these dangers during regular assessments, they often issue notices needing property owners to deal with the problem within a defined timeframe. Stopping working to heed these warnings can lead to a loss of power, emphasizing the value of timely action and consultation with a skilled expert to prevent devastating pole failure.

Carrying Out a Private Power Pole Replacement in the Northern Beaches requires the proficiency of an Accredited Service Provider (ASP) Level 2 electrician. Unlike basic electricians who manage internal circuitry, ASP Level 2 electricians are certified to handle the disconnection and reconnection of homes electrical network and operate the heavy machinery required for pole extraction and installation. includes technical abilities such as securely isolating high-voltage products and moving overhead service lines to the new pole. In the Northern Beaches area, adherence to the New South Wales Service and Installation Rules is necessary to guarantee that the new pole satisfies height, depth, and clearance policies. Employing an ASP Level 2 specialist assurances compliance with security standards and appropriate documentation, like the Certificate of Compliance for Electrical Work, filed with the relevant authorities.

The material you select for your Private Power Pole Replacement Northern Beaches is an important decision that will affect both the toughness and appearance of your property. While wood wood poles are a standard alternative known for their strength and natural look, they require routine evaluations for bugs and decay. If you're looking for a low-maintenance alternative, galvanized steel poles provide a sleeker design and can be painted to blend with the surroundings. Composite poles have actually gained popularity in seaside locations due to their resistance to rust and decay brought on by salted air. Each product features differing expenses and life-spans, so talking to your installer about your specific location will assist you make a knowledgeable investment that boosts your home's worth. Regardless of the product selected, the primary objective of a Private Power Pole Replacement Northern Beaches is to provide a strong, long-lasting solution that can endure the unpredictable climate condition common of the New South Wales coast.
